Six Rickettsia sibirica strains isolated in Siberia and Far East (Primorje) from various sources (patient, ticks D. nuttali, D. silvarum, H. concinna) at different time (1940-1980) were studied by the RFLP and DNA probe hybridization techniques. All studied strains were found to have the identical profiles of migrating fragments in restrictograms got by using a set of endonucleases (EcoRI, PstI, PvuII, Bg1I, XbaI, HindIII, MspI) and similar zones of hybridization with a DNA probe derived from Rickettsia prowazekii DNA. The obtained data point to a close similarity between the genomes of investigated Rickettsia sibirica strains. Long-term isolation of the genetically similar Rickettsia sibirica strains testifies to their constant circulation, thus apparently determining the stability of epidemiologic manifestation of tick-borne typhus fever of Northern Asia in the central part of its area (Siberia, Far East).

Comparative experiments on auxotrophic E. coli grown in rich nutrient L-broth have demonstrated that the influence of genes psd 2 and gps A 20 responsible for the synthesis of phospholipids in the bacterial membranes on the viability of the cells is unessential. The cultivation of strain BB 20-14 in a minimal E medium with different glycerophosphate admixtures has shown that the decrease of phospholipid content in the cells to one-third of the original level leads to a considerable change in the viability of the cells in the air.

The study of the spectrum of the main fractions of proteins contained in the outer membrane of E. coli strains has revealed the relationship between the composition of protein fractions in the outer membrane and the level of the survival of these bacteria in the air. The increased survival capacity of E. coli strain K12 after the transfer of pSA 50 plasmid has been found to correlate with the appearance of 2 molecular fractions in the outer membrane. The positions of these fractions correspond to the molecular weights 70,000 daltons and 80,000 daltons.

The mutants, defective due to a complex of damages caused by UV radiation, are considerably more sensitive to aerosol dispersal under conditions of 30% relative humidity than their parent strains. The sensitivity of bacteria to dispersal by aerosol, equally increasing in case of mutations in any of the tested reparative genes, is not linked with their incapability to repair DNA damages, but should be rather considered as a pleiotropic effect. Strains E. coli K12 are somewhat more sensitive to aerosol dispersal than E. coli B when sprayed on fiberglass under conditions of 30% relative humidity.

The Escherichia coli structural gene for DNA polymerase I was inserted into Salmonella typhimurium chromosome by conjugal transfer. The genetic analysis of P1-mediated transduction of obtained hybrid showed that polA gene is located in it between metE and rha loci and is cotransduced with metE (about 50%) and rha (12%). The phenotypic properties of polA1 hybrid E. coliXS. typhimurium concerning UV-MMS-NG and gamma-ray sensitivity are similar to the polA1 mutants of E. coli.
